Factors Influencing the Price of a G500 in Chile
Alright, let's get down to business: what affects the price of a G500 in Chile? Several factors come into play. First off, you've got the base price, which is influenced by the global market and Mercedes-Benz's pricing strategy. But that's just the beginning! Import duties and taxes in Chile can significantly increase the final price. These costs are determined by the Chilean government and can fluctuate based on trade agreements and economic policies. Also, keep in mind that the exchange rate between the Chilean Peso (CLP) and other major currencies, like the US dollar or Euro, can have a big impact. A weaker Peso means a more expensive imported car. Then there are the optional features and customizations. Everyone wants to personalize their ride, right? Choosing premium leather, advanced entertainment systems, or performance upgrades can quickly add up. The dealer you choose also matters. Different dealerships might have different pricing strategies and offer varying levels of service. Finally, the year and condition of the car are crucial. A brand-new G500 will obviously cost more than a used one. However, a well-maintained, pre-owned G500 can offer great value, provided you do your homework and check its history thoroughly. Remember, the total cost isn't just the sticker price. You'll also need to factor in registration fees, insurance, and potential maintenance costs. Where to Find a G500 for Sale in Chile
Looking for a G500 for sale in Chile? Here’s the lowdown on where to start your search. Your best bet for new models is to head straight to authorized Mercedes-Benz dealerships. They'll have the latest models, offer financing options, and provide warranty coverage. Plus, you can customize your G500 exactly how you want it. For used options, online marketplaces and classifieds are your friend. Sites like Mercado Libre Chile or Chileautos often have listings from private sellers and dealerships. Just be extra cautious and do your due diligence when buying used. Always inspect the car thoroughly, check its history, and consider getting a pre-purchase inspection from a trusted mechanic. Another option is to check with reputable used car dealerships that specialize in luxury vehicles. They might have a selection of G500s that have been carefully inspected and reconditioned.
